While all grammar checkers provide the obvious function of highlighting your errors, Grammarly Premium goes the extra mile by really teaching you why your mistakes are wrong.

Here are just a few of the typical grammar and stylistic tips I have actually experienced with Grammarly:.

Best comma positioning (avoid comma entwines!).
Word overuse.
Word redundancy (words like “truly” and “really” frequently include little to no significance).
Expression and syntax.
Adverb overuse.
Uncertain modifiers.
Confusion of lie/lay.
Ambiguous or inaccurate pronouns.
Run-on sentences and wordiness.
Tautologies.
” Might of” instead of “could have”.
